Scenes of trees and flowers around North London through the seasons, shot on Polaroid film.
Anasa zine takes the title from the Greek word for breath. Each breath we take acts as a small embodiment of the larger rhythms of the natural world. Everything is temporary and perpetually in motion - falling and rising, constantly moving through cycles of death and renewal, balance is found in the ever-shifting current of change.
Shot on black & white Polaroid film, a medium of soft focus, warm texture and contrast, altering a fleeting instant through chemistry: leaves and branches become abstract shapes, forming a balancing act between light & dark.
Before we know it the cycle begins again, leaves dropping to form fertile soil for the next season of growth, showing us nothing is ever lost, only transformed.
